What services does Weakley County Office on Aging offer?
Local Service Provider listed in the U.S. Administration for Community Living's Eldercare Locator — the federal directory of Area Agencies on Aging and other community service providers serving older adults, family caregivers, and adults with disabilities. The Weakley County Office on Aging proudly provides the following services: Meals on Wheels, Homemaker Service, Telephone Reassurance, Health Screening, Friendly Visiting, Physical Fitness and Educational activities, Inform
